Similar to an external system a user system is denoted as a box, but additionally
with a user symbol ( Figure 2.14 ).
We can additionally model the individual who operates the user system. For
formal reasons, you cannot draw a solid line (association) between a user and a
user system, i.e., between two actors. The relationship between any two actors is
represented by means of an information fl ow.
